Amdipara is a Rural village located in Rajpur, Balrampur-ramanujganj, Chhattisgarh.
The total population of Amdipara is 1,642.
Amdipara village comprises 360 households.
The literacy rate in Amdipara is 66.1%. Among the literate population of 902, there are 546 literate males and 356 literate females.
In Amdipara, there are 833 males and 809 females, with a sex ratio of 971 females per 1000 males.
There are 277 children (16.9% of population), comprising 147 boys and 130 girls.
The total number of workers in Amdipara is 793, with 404 main workers and 389 marginal workers.
In Amdipara, there are 59 people belonging to Scheduled Castes (33 males, 26 females) and 1,030 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es (521 males, 509 females).
Amdipara is located in Chhattisgarh state, Balrampur-ramanujganj district, and falls under Rajpur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 433314 and LGD code is 433314.
